A specialized aerospace company has announced the development of a new rocket engine, considered one of the most powerful in the world, which could revolutionize American military capabilities and enhance its presence in space. This engine is expected to be used in the development of fighter jets capable of operating in Earth's orbit, thereby boosting the U.S. military's ability to execute multiple missions in space.

This step is part of a broader military strategy aimed at enhancing the defensive and offensive capabilities of the United States in space. It is believed that this new engine will fundamentally change how military operations are conducted, enabling forces to access space more quickly and efficiently.

Background & Context

Historically, the United States has witnessed a fierce race in the field of space, especially following the Cold War. Space has become a new arena for competition among superpowers, with each country striving to enhance its presence and capabilities in this domain. With increasing potential threats from countries like China and Russia, it has become essential for the United States to bolster its military capabilities in space.

Impact & Consequences

Reports indicate that the development of this new engine could alter the balance of power in space, providing the U.S. military with the ability to conduct military operations more quickly and efficiently. This is particularly significant amid rising tensions between major powers, as this engine could be used for exploratory or offensive missions. Furthermore, this innovation may prompt other nations to accelerate their space programs, potentially leading to a new arms race in space.
